Re LEEDS: Shetland, harsh to blame clubs. Is there any club doing it properly when they are all trying. Does the fault lie with the ego of the young men the players are by then? Going in as a "nobody" to a senior or junior side when you were maybe a "star" with your schoolboys team throught the years may not appeal? Club loyalty doesnt come into it. There are 14 and 15 year olds, who, without being offensive to anyone, will never make a living from football, moving to "bigger clubs" from the club that raised them. Should parents step in?
